The Body Doesn't Heal Without Sleep
When we sleep, our bodies go into repair service setting. Muscular tissues recover, cells regenerate, and our immune system enhances. It's a time when the body purifies and recovers. However when rest is stopped or when it's continually poor quality, this entire process is cut off.
Gradually, an absence of appropriate rest can result in weakened resistance, making you more susceptible to illnesses. Also injuries heal much more slowly when you're sleep-deprived. Persistent inadequate sleep has also been connected to a higher risk of developing lasting wellness conditions like heart disease, diabetes, and high blood pressure.
A good night's remainder isn't a high-end-- it's a necessity for the body to operate appropriately.
Your Brain on Sleep Deprivation: More Than Just Brain Fog
It's typical to joke about being absent-minded or irritable after a bad night's sleep. Yet the effects on the brain go a lot deeper than we commonly realize.
Rest is vital for memory debt consolidation and cognitive function. Without it, focus, problem-solving abilities, and decision-making abilities all decrease. In time, persistent sleep concerns may boost your risk of establishing neurological concerns, including mental deterioration and depression.
In more extreme cases, particular sleep conditions might create or intensify. Emotional Resilience Depends on Quality Rest
Ever before notice exactly how your perseverance wears thin after a poor evening's sleep? That's no coincidence. Sleep and feelings are deeply linked.
When you're well-rested, you're better furnished to regulate your emotions and react to demanding situations. Without sleep, little aggravations can feel overwhelming. This occurs due to the fact that the mind's psychological center becomes overactive, while the area in charge of abstract thought reduces.
State of mind swings, irritability, anxiety, and even depressive episodes can all be linked to bad sleep. Emotional stability depends on getting constant, deep rest. And if interrupted sleep ends up being a pattern, it may be time to check out if a deeper problem is at play.

Daytime Functioning and Performance Take a Hit
You might seem like you're still functioning on marginal sleep, but your body informs a different tale. Sleep starvation slows down response times, decreases precision, and clouds judgment. These modifications are especially worrying when it comes to driving or running equipment, where a split-second choice could make all the distinction.
Beyond security threats, bad rest also impacts your performance and imagination. Jobs that once came quickly might start to feel like climbing a hill. You might find yourself putting things off, battling to focus, or making straightforward mistakes.

Hormone Imbalance and Weight Gain
Yes, sleep influences your weight-- and not even if you're too tired to hit the fitness center.
Rest plays a major role in controling the hormonal agents that control hunger and metabolic process. When you're sleep-deprived, your body generates more ghrelin (the hunger hormone) and much less leptin (the hormonal agent that makes you really feel complete). This imbalance typically brings about increased appetite and unhealthy food choices.
Furthermore, chronic bad sleep can disrupt insulin level of sensitivity, boosting the threat of kind 2 diabetes mellitus. Your body's capacity to manage blood sugar level counts greatly on sleep, making it necessary for general metabolic health and wellness.
